Franklin, IN - The Berea College Mountaineers open up their season with a comeback 79-70 victory at Franklin College in the Spurlock Center on Friday night.
The Mountaineers were down by 3 in the beginning of the second half 37-34 to the Grizzlies. After regrouping at halftime, the Mountaineers came out and pulled together 45 points to take the lead from Franklin.
Three individuals collected double-digits within the scoring column Friday night. Bryce Riley (Bardstown, KY) went for a game-high 21 points with teammate Trey Minter (Louisville, KY) adding 20 points. Tyler Moss (Clarksville, TN) came into the game dropping 10 points to put the Mountaineers back into the game.
Berea had a strong shooting percentage in free throws securing 15-19 making the Mountaineers 78.9 percent from the line, and shot 49.2 percent from the floor.
